大数据分析与处理(大数据分析与处理方法)
## 大数据分析与处理
简介
大数据分析与处理是指对海量、高维度、多类型数据进行收集、存储、管理、分析和可视化的过程。它利用先进的计算技术和统计方法,从数据中提取有价值的信息和知识,从而支持商业决策、科学研究和社会发展。 随着数据量的爆炸式增长和数据类型的多样化,大数据分析与处理已成为各个领域的关键技术。### 一、 大数据特点大数据通常具有以下几个显著特点,也正是这些特点对传统的数据处理方法提出了新的挑战:
Volume(数据量):
数据量巨大,远远超过传统数据库系统能够处理的能力。 这包括结构化数据、半结构化数据和非结构化数据。
Velocity(数据速度):
数据产生和流动的速度极快,需要实时或近实时地进行处理和分析。 例如,网络日志、传感器数据和社交媒体数据。
Variety(数据类型):
数据类型多样,包括文本、图像、音频、视频、传感器数据等。 处理这些不同类型的数据需要不同的技术和方法。
Veracity(数据真实性):
数据的准确性、可靠性和一致性可能存在问题,需要进行数据清洗和质量控制。
Value(数据价值):
从海量数据中提取有价值的信息和知识是最终目标。 这需要有效的分析方法和数据挖掘技术。### 二、 大数据分析方法大数据分析方法可以根据分析目的和方法的不同进行分类,常用的方法包括:
描述性分析:
对数据的基本特征进行统计描述,例如均值、方差、分布等。 这有助于理解数据的整体情况。
诊断性分析:
探究数据中异常值和模式的原因,例如找出销售额下降的原因。
预测性分析:
基于历史数据预测未来的趋势,例如预测客户流失率。 常用的技术包括机器学习算法,例如回归分析、分类算法和时间序列分析。
规范性分析:
根据预测结果,制定最佳的行动方案,例如优化供应链管理。 这需要结合业务知识和决策模型。### 三、 大数据处理技术为了有效地处理大数据,需要采用一系列的技术和工具:
分布式存储:
例如Hadoop分布式文件系统(HDFS),用于存储海量数据。
分布式计算:
例如Hadoop MapReduce、Spark,用于并行处理大数据。
NoSQL数据库:
例如MongoDB、Cassandra,用于存储非结构化和半结构化数据。
数据挖掘技术:
例如关联规则挖掘、聚类分析、分类算法等,用于从数据中提取有价值的信息。
云计算:
利用云平台提供的计算资源和存储资源,降低大数据处理的成本和难度。### 四、 大数据应用案例大数据分析与处理广泛应用于各个领域,例如:
金融领域:
风险管理、欺诈检测、客户关系管理
医疗领域:
疾病预测、精准医疗、药物研发
电商领域:
个性化推荐、精准营销、库存管理
制造业:
预测性维护、生产优化、质量控制
交通运输:
交通流量预测、智能交通管理### 五、 未来展望随着技术的不断发展,大数据分析与处理将会更加智能化、自动化和个性化。 人工智能、机器学习和深度学习等技术将会在其中扮演越来越重要的角色。 同时,数据安全和隐私保护也将会成为越来越重要的关注点。 未来的大数据分析将更加注重数据的价值挖掘和业务应用,为各个领域带来更大的价值。
大数据分析与处理**简介**大数据分析与处理是指对海量、高维度、多类型数据进行收集、存储、管理、分析和可视化的过程。它利用先进的计算技术和统计方法,从数据中提取有价值的信息和知识,从而支持商业决策、科学研究和社会发展。 随着数据量的爆炸式增长和数据类型的多样化,大数据分析与处理已成为各个领域的关键技术。
一、 大数据特点大数据通常具有以下几个显著特点,也正是这些特点对传统的数据处理方法提出了新的挑战:* **Volume(数据量):** 数据量巨大,远远超过传统数据库系统能够处理的能力。 这包括结构化数据、半结构化数据和非结构化数据。 * **Velocity(数据速度):** 数据产生和流动的速度极快,需要实时或近实时地进行处理和分析。 例如,网络日志、传感器数据和社交媒体数据。 * **Variety(数据类型):** 数据类型多样,包括文本、图像、音频、视频、传感器数据等。 处理这些不同类型的数据需要不同的技术和方法。 * **Veracity(数据真实性):** 数据的准确性、可靠性和一致性可能存在问题,需要进行数据清洗和质量控制。 * **Value(数据价值):** 从海量数据中提取有价值的信息和知识是最终目标。 这需要有效的分析方法和数据挖掘技术。
二、 大数据分析方法大数据分析方法可以根据分析目的和方法的不同进行分类,常用的方法包括:* **描述性分析:** 对数据的基本特征进行统计描述,例如均值、方差、分布等。 这有助于理解数据的整体情况。 * **诊断性分析:** 探究数据中异常值和模式的原因,例如找出销售额下降的原因。 * **预测性分析:** 基于历史数据预测未来的趋势,例如预测客户流失率。 常用的技术包括机器学习算法,例如回归分析、分类算法和时间序列分析。 * **规范性分析:** 根据预测结果,制定最佳的行动方案,例如优化供应链管理。 这需要结合业务知识和决策模型。
三、 大数据处理技术为了有效地处理大数据,需要采用一系列的技术和工具:* **分布式存储:** 例如Hadoop分布式文件系统(HDFS),用于存储海量数据。 * **分布式计算:** 例如Hadoop MapReduce、Spark,用于并行处理大数据。 * **NoSQL数据库:** 例如MongoDB、Cassandra,用于存储非结构化和半结构化数据。 * **数据挖掘技术:** 例如关联规则挖掘、聚类分析、分类算法等,用于从数据中提取有价值的信息。 * **云计算:** 利用云平台提供的计算资源和存储资源,降低大数据处理的成本和难度。
四、 大数据应用案例大数据分析与处理广泛应用于各个领域,例如:* **金融领域:** 风险管理、欺诈检测、客户关系管理 * **医疗领域:** 疾病预测、精准医疗、药物研发 * **电商领域:** 个性化推荐、精准营销、库存管理 * **制造业:** 预测性维护、生产优化、质量控制 * **交通运输:** 交通流量预测、智能交通管理
五、 未来展望随着技术的不断发展,大数据分析与处理将会更加智能化、自动化和个性化。 人工智能、机器学习和深度学习等技术将会在其中扮演越来越重要的角色。 同时,数据安全和隐私保护也将会成为越来越重要的关注点。 未来的大数据分析将更加注重数据的价值挖掘和业务应用,为各个领域带来更大的价值。